About The Position

The Digital Designer role at Ocean State Job Lot (“OSJL” and “Company”) is responsible for designing and leading the development of assets for use in all areas of digital marketing, including, but not limited to, email, social media, digital display, and the OSJL website. This role is responsible for creating visually appealing assets that feature best practices for digital design. The Digital Designer role displays extraordinary creative skills and works closely with other Marketing & Advertising colleagues and associates in other departments around the organization.
